Abstract
This note defines the concept of “magic” and comments on the meaning of its various synonyms. Second, it suggests a typology of names based on 150 selected stage names or pseudonyms employed by magicians. Finally, it contains an appendix with a selected list of magicians’ stage names and real names including birth and death dates (where available) and place of birth (where available).
Note on contributor
Frank Nuessel is Editor of Names: A Journal of Onomastics (2008–). He is a University Scholar at the University of Louisville. He served as President of the Semiotic Society of America (2011), and Chief Reader of AP Italian (2006–2009, 2011–2012). He was President of the American Association of Teachers of Italian (2012–2014).
